Yogurt is a fermented product, formed by introducing live bacteria to milk. It has been eaten for thousands of years. It contains beneficial bacterias, so it works as probiotics. Nutritional facts of yogurt made from whole milk per 100 gms:

 

Calories

61

Water

88%

Protein

3.5 gms

Carbs

4.7 gms

Sugar

4.7 gms

Fiber

0

Fat

3.3 gms

 

 

In addition to this, yogurt also contains vitamin B12, calcium, phosphorus, and riboflavin. Yogurt having live and active cultures contain probiotic bacteria, which may improve digestive health. In addition to improving gut health, probiotic yogurt also reduces the chance of osteoporosis, and combat high blood pressure.

It is frequently used as a meal or snack or may be used in desserts or sauces. It is incorporated in many recipes. People with lactose intolerance or having milk allergy, may face digestive problems, after consuming yogurt.
